No greater than a smear or rice-size amount of fluoridated toothpaste must be made use of for children less than three years old, and also no greater than a pea-size amount is suitable for kids 3 to 6 years of ages. Fluoride has actually been a major element in reducing the occurrence and also extent of oral caries.

Stainless steel crowns are built crowns that are adjusted to specific teeth that can not be brought back with tooth-colored dental fillings. Crowns are usually utilized for teeth with extensive decays, decalcification, and/or developmental flaws. SSCs provide the benefit of full insurance coverage to supply toughness, as well as recover type and also function. They likewise protect the tooth from establishing caries once again.


SSCs should likewise be utilized to deal with the teeth of youngsters that call for general anesthesia to complete their dental care. A big dental caries can make a tooth be not restorable and also removal of that tooth is necessary.

There are times when it is necessary to get rid of a tooth. Occasionally a baby tooth has misshapen or lengthy origins that stop it from befalling as it should, and the tooth needs to be removed to give way for the permanent tooth to erupt. At various other times, a tooth might have a lot decay that it places the surrounding teeth in danger of decay, so the physician might recommend its elimination.


When it is determined that a tooth needs to be gotten rid of, your child's dental expert might extract the tooth during a normal checkup or may ask for an additional go to for this procedure. The origin of each tooth is framed within the jawbone in a "tooth socket", as well as the tooth is kept in that outlet by a tendon.

If your child often awakens with jaw pain, earaches, or headaches, or if you see your youngster clinching or grinding his/her teeth, your kid may have an usual condition called "bruxism".


If not remedied, bruxism can lead to busted teeth, broken teeth, or also tooth loss. Customized by a dental practitioner from soft material to fit the teeth, a nightguard is placed over your youngster's top or bottom arc and avoids call with the opposing teeth.
